Drawing Analysis – We carefully study the customer’s drawings (STEP, DWG, PDF, etc.).
Process Planning – Engineers decompose the part structure and define the fabrication route.
3D Modeling – Using SolidWorks for 3D modeling.
2D Drawings – Generating CAD files for laser cutting, bending, welding, and assembly.
Laser Cutting – Precision cutting of stainless steel sheets according to CAD drawings.
Features: high accuracy, clean edges, minimal heat distortion.
Materials: SUS201 / 304 / 316 stainless steel and others.

Bending – Using CNC press brakes to bend parts to the required angles.
Grooving + Bending – Grooved lines allow sharper outside radii after bending.
Rolling – Cylindrical or conical shapes formed with rolling machines.

TIG/MIG Welding – For strong and clean stainless steel joints.
Spot Welding / Stud Welding – Depending on part requirements.
Polishing Welds – Ensuring smooth surfaces and seamless appearance.

Depending on the customer’s requirement, different surface finishes can be applied:
Brushed (Hairline / Satin Finish) – For a uniform texture.
Mirror Polishing – For high gloss reflection.
Sandblasting with Quartz – For matte, fine surface.
Pickling & Passivation – For corrosion resistance.

Dimensional Inspection – Using calipers, gauges, and CMM checks.
Weld Quality Check – Ensuring no cracks, pores, or deformation.
Surface Finish Inspection – Matching the required standard.
